## Onboarding: Snapshot Testing at Pelmora

UI components in the Glintboard app are verified via snapshot tests run through our Ferrule harness. Snapshots are stored in an internal artifact bucket and diffed on every merge. Security note: the harness never captures production data, only fixture renders. To run the suite locally, the bucket access credential must be set in your env file:

vault entry, fadup-tagag: RELAY_SECRET8=2fd92179

**Ticket: Gateway rate limiting disabled in staging**

The Corvette gateway in the Ostlund staging cluster is passing unlimited traffic because the limiter never initialized. Root cause: the env file deployed last Tuesday dropped the limiter's auth variable, so it silently falls back to no-op mode. Fix is to restore `.env` on the gateway host and add the limiter auth token on the next line.

secret setting of fawig-tawip: RELAY_SECRET3=e04

Hi team,

Before I hand off the 3.2 release, please note the humidity sensor drift reported on Verdana controllers in the Elmbrook trial site. Drift exceeds 4% after roughly ten days of continuous operation; firmware 3.2.1 adds an automatic recalibration cycle every 72 hours. Support should advise growers to install 3.2.1 and trigger a manual recalibration once. The hotfix bundle must be verified before distribution, so I'm including the signing key used for the 3.2.1 packages below.

release key, fahof-yagap: bky3_m5d